可通过Python运行、读取或解析HTML文件。1、用http.server模块启动本地服务器预览页面;2、调用webbrowser.open()自动在浏览器中打开HTML文件;3、使用open()函数读取HTML内容并处理;4、结合BeautifulSoup库解析HTML,提取所需标签或文本信息。

如果您编写了包含HTML内容的文件,并希望通过Python进行读取或在本地运行,可以通过多种方式实现。以下是几种常见的操作方法:
一、使用Python内置HTTP服务器运行HTML文件
通过Python的http.server模块,可以在本地快速启动一个简单的Web服务器,用于预览HTML页面。
1、打开命令行工具(如终端或CMD),进入存放HTML文件的目录。
2、执行以下命令启动服务器:
立即学习“Python免费学习笔记(深入)”;
python -m http.server 8000
3、在浏览器地址栏输入 http://localhost:8000 即可查看HTML页面。
二、使用webbrowser模块自动打开HTML文件
该方法适用于生成HTML文件后立即在默认浏览器中查看结果。
1、确保HTML文件已保存为本地文件,例如 index.html。
2、编写以下Python代码:
import webbrowser
webbrowser.open(‘file:///path/to/your/index.html’)
3、运行Python脚本后,系统将自动调用默认浏览器加载指定HTML文件。
三、读取HTML文件内容并进行处理
若需要对HTML内容进行解析或提取数据,可使用Python内置的文件读取功能结合第三方库操作。
1、使用open()函数读取本地HTML文件:
with open(‘index.html’, ‘r’, encoding=’utf-8′) as file:
html_content = file.read()
2、将读取的内容存储到变量中,可用于后续分析或修改。
3、打印或处理html_content变量中的数据。
四、结合BeautifulSoup解析HTML内容
该方法适合需要从HTML中提取特定标签或文本的场景。
1、安装BeautifulSoup库:
pip install beautifulsoup4
2、导入库并解析已读取的HTML内容:
from bs4 import BeautifulSoup
soup = BeautifulSoup(html_content, ‘html.parser’)
3、使用soup对象的方法查找元素,例如:
print(soup.title.text)
以上就是python怎么运行html_python读取运行html方法【教程】的详细内容,更多请关注创想鸟其它相关文章!
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 chuangxiangniao@163.com 举报,一经查实,本站将立刻删除。
发布者:程序猿,转转请注明出处:https://www.chuangxiangniao.com/p/1601319.html
微信扫一扫
支付宝扫一扫